Variety description

10 August 2026

The tree of this variety has low vigor, which facilitates crown care and training, including cultivation on a trellis. The variety shows good compatibility with quince rootstock, is characterized by high and regular yields, and is resistant to scab. Due to self-sterility, it requires pollinator varieties.

The fruits have an elongated shape, resembling the «Дюшес» variety. The skin is green at harvest and turns yellow upon ripening, sometimes with a pink blush. The flesh is tender, buttery, juicy, and white or pinkish in hue. The taste is sweet with a muscat aroma; the fruits contain few seeds or are practically seedless.
